Abstract

Practitioners from diverse fields are concerned with the continuous monitoring of categorical quality characteristics. For this purpose, we propose different types of control charts to detect both violations of the in-control marginal distribution and of the serial dependence structure. We discuss approaches for designing and evaluating these charts, and we investigate their out-of-control performance. Brief summaries about basic concepts and models from categorical time series analysis complete the article.
